An Awareness and Sensitization Programme on the Sexual Harassment of Women at Workplace

24 Feb, 2026 | Others

An Awareness and Sensitization Programme on the Sexual Harassment of Women at Workplace (Prevention, Prohibition and Redressal) Act, 2013 (POSH Act, 2013) was organized by the Internal Complaints Committee (ICC), Sibsagar Commerce College, on 24 June 2026 in the Digital Room of the college.

The programme was inaugurated by the Vice Principal of the college, Mr. Bijoy Saikia. The event was anchored by Dr. Lakhimi Dutta, Coordinator of the Internal Complaints Committee (ICC).

The resource person for the programme was Ms. Urja Chaliha, a law student of Amity University, Noida. She delivered an enlightening and informative lecture on the provisions and significance of the POSH Act, 2013 before an audience of nearly 200 students and teachers. In her detailed presentation, Ms. Chaliha highlighted the importance of ensuring a safe and respectful workplace, explained situations in which the POSH Act can be applied, and discussed the legal procedures and stringent punishments prescribed for offenders under the Act.

The session proved to be highly beneficial for the participants, creating greater awareness about workplace rights, responsibilities, and the mechanisms available for addressing complaints of sexual harassment. The programme successfully sensitised the audience to the importance of maintaining a safe and inclusive environment.

The programme concluded with an informative address by the Principal of Sibsagar Commerce College, Dr. Saumar Jyoti Mahanta, who appreciated the efforts of the organizers and expressed his gratitude to Ms. Urja Chaliha for her valuable contribution. He also emphasized the need for continued awareness and education on such important social and legal issues.

The programme was a great success and helped foster a stronger understanding of the POSH Act among the students and faculty members of the college.
